Output bd51d4f23b04abe867666ad02e3831f7c89551f8ad6f9d615f5fae6a879107d6:0
- value
- 314586
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d66400ca89421ccb38b052ed35a8c23961b30292 OP_EQUAL
- address
- 3MEcKw1WFMb8EC9pznWRCqWESYq6fFjgbz
- transaction
- bd51d4f23b04abe867666ad02e3831f7c89551f8ad6f9d615f5fae6a879107d6
- spent
- true